A report on the 1938 and 1939 wild duck population of Alberta, Saskatchewan and Manitoba. Includes abstracts from aerial census logs, duck populations by species and provinces, brood totals and averages, and a complete historical record of all the Ducks Unlimited members (Kee-men Co-operators) in the three prairie provinces.
